Why Wheel Hub Assembly Rear is Necessary

I’ve found that the rear wheel hub assembly is a crucial part of keeping my vehicle safe and stable on the road. It holds the rear wheel securely in place and allows it to rotate smoothly, which helps my car handle properly during everyday driving. Without a good hub assembly, I would likely notice vibration, noise, or even uneven tire wear.

My rear wheel hub assembly also supports the wheel bearings, which reduces friction and helps the wheel spin efficiently. This matters because it improves my driving comfort and protects other parts of the suspension and braking system from extra stress. When this part starts to fail, I can feel the difference in how my vehicle performs, especially when turning or braking.

I also rely on the rear wheel hub assembly for safety. If it wears out too much, it can affect wheel alignment and braking performance, which puts me at risk on the road. That’s why I consider it an important component to inspect and replace when needed—it helps my vehicle stay reliable, smooth, and safe.

My Buying Guides on Wheel Hub Assembly Rear

What I Look for First

When I shop for a rear wheel hub assembly, I always start with fitment. My first priority is making sure the part matches my vehicle’s year, make, model, and trim exactly. Even small differences can affect compatibility, so I never assume a part will fit just because it looks similar.

Why I Pay Attention to Quality

I’ve learned that a rear wheel hub assembly is not a part I want to replace twice. I look for strong construction, good bearings, and reliable sealing to help keep dirt, water, and road debris out. In my experience, better quality parts usually mean smoother driving and longer service life.

Signs I Need a Replacement

I usually consider replacing the rear wheel hub assembly if I notice humming, grinding, vibration, or looseness in the wheel area. If the ABS warning light comes on, I also check the hub assembly, since some models have the ABS sensor built into the unit.

OEM vs Aftermarket

I compare OEM and aftermarket options before buying. OEM parts give me confidence because they match the original specifications. Aftermarket parts can be a good value, but I make sure they come from a trusted brand and have solid reviews. I prefer not to choose based on price alone.

What I Check Before Ordering

Before I place an order, I verify:

  • Vehicle compatibility
  • ABS sensor inclusion
  • Bolt pattern and mounting style
  • Warranty coverage
  • Brand reputation

I’ve found that checking these details ahead of time helps me avoid returns and wasted time.

Installation Considerations

I also think about installation before buying. Some rear wheel hub assemblies are straightforward to install, while others may require special tools or professional help. If I know the job will be difficult, I factor labor costs into my decision.
